How long does it take to buy a home?

The short answer:
On average, the home buying process takes 30-45 days from accepted offer to closing. However, the total timeline from starting your search can be 3-6 months.
Here's the typical timeline:
Pre-approval: 1-3 days

House hunting: 2-12 weeks (varies by market)

Offer & negotiation: 1-7 days

Under contract to closing: 30-45 days

Cash buyers can often close in as little as 2 weeks!
